    MOVE 2026: Shaping Tomorrow’s Mobility Now

    Top Highlights

    1. Wayve leads UK’s autonomous race with end-to-end AI enabling versatile, map-independent driving.
    2. Their AI offers city-wide, scalable autonomy across diverse vehicle models and brands.
    3. Massive funding from Nvidia, SoftBank, Qualcomm signals tech industry’s vital support.
    4. Industry shift urges policymakers to adapt safety, liability rules for evolving AI vehicles.

    Advancements in Autonomous Vehicles

    British start-up Wayve is making waves with its innovative approach to self-driving cars. Unlike other companies that rely heavily on detailed maps, Wayve uses end-to-end AI, which mimics human reasoning. This enables vehicles to operate in any city without requiring extensive data. Their technology is adaptable, allowing it to work across different vehicle models and sensor setups. Such advancements promise safer and more flexible autonomous driving, bringing us closer to widespread robotaxi services.

    Impact on Everyday Life and Industry Change

    The rise of autonomous vehicles is set to transform daily commutes and urban travel. As automakers team up with tech firms like Wayve, the industry shifts toward software-driven cars. This move will likely improve travel safety and efficiency. Additionally, heavy investment from tech giants signals confidence in the future of autonomous mobility. For consumers, this could mean easier access to quick, reliable transportation, making cities more livable and reducing traffic congestion.

    Regulation and the Path Forward

    With these technological shifts come new challenges for regulators. Autonomous systems that learn and adapt require fresh rules for safety and liability. Governments have an opportunity to lead by creating flexible laws that support innovation while protecting the public. Events like MOVE 2026 will foster vital discussions among industry leaders, policymakers, and communities. By working together, they can shape a future where autonomous vehicles enhance quality of life while ensuring trust and safety on our roads.
